What's the best time of year to stay at a B&B in Macclesfield?
When you’re dreaming of a getaway to Macclesfield, year-round temperatures and rainfall may be important factors to consider.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 14°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 4°C. Average annual precipitation for Macclesfield is 1067 mm.

How can I get to and around Macclesfield?
You can plan your excursions in and around Macclesfield ahead of time with these transportation options. Fly into Manchester Airport (MAN), which is located 9.3 mi (15 km) from the city centre. Otherwise, you can search for flights to Liverpool (LPL-John Lennon), which is 30.6 mi (49.2 km) away. If you’d like to venture out around the area, you may want to rent a car for your trip.
